Transaction 59a0febdfb3583f9039aceeff45020e708e9f49b09a45a56d1242723b258392a
1 Input
1 Output
-
59a0febdfb3583f9039aceeff45020e708e9f49b09a45a56d1242723b258392a:0
- value
- 15980000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 15a2aeed353199609dd176a5fbbb137a2cedc2a5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12yQ5TqmMnS9urcQBUEdRRdoJsbDHKA64z